WebFisetin (7,3′,4′-flavon-3-ol) is a plant flavonol from the flavonoid group of polyphenols. It can be found in many plants, where it serves as a yellow/ochre colouring agent. It is also found in many fruits and vegetables, such as strawberries, apples, persimmons, onions and cucumbers. Fisetin’s chemical structure is 3,7,3’,4’ tetrahydroxyflavone. It is a metabolic byproduct in plants, commonly present in foods such as apples, strawberries, kale and onions – although in low concentrations.
